Software Developer Java

  • Full-time

Company Description

Established in 2009, CONTROLTEC®, is a worldwide provider of telematics and analytics solutions currently serving the transportation industries in the light duty, heavy duty, agriculture, locomotive, and industrial sectors. CT® combines affordable information technology with comprehensive data acquisition to provide an enterprise solution for fleet management, product development and quality. More than 80% of US automotive OEMs have utilized our tools to deliver the speed, flexibility, reliability, cost savings and collaboration needed in today's environment.

Job Description

The Developer will have the opportunity to work with Java, ActionScript, MySQL, MongoDB and scripting languages to develop features that include: applications related to automotive data logging and telematics, live data streaming, streaming video, Big Data mining & analytics, geofencing, and more top secret stuff!

Job Responsibilities:

● Design, develop, test and debug applications and systems of varying degrees of complexity

● Develop and implement acceptance test plans to ensure that product meets customer requirements

● Troubleshoot and resolve issues with production software

● Develop or assist in the development of a statement of requirements for software development projects

● Confer with systems analysts, engineers, programmers, and others to design system and to obtain information on project limitations and capabilities, performance requirements, and interfaces

● Modify existing software to correct errors, allow it to adapt to new hardware, or improve its performance

● Develop and direct software system testing and validation procedures, programming, and documentation

● Establish and maintain customer/internal data creation standards


Qualifications

● Bachelor’s Degree – Computer science/Engineering, preferred.

● Have 1+ years Java development experience

● Proficient with database design/MySQL/SQL server and Flash/Actionscript. 

● Knowledge of Linux, MongoDB, scripting languages, other languages (C, C++, javascript, etc.) a plus.

● Have experience working with source code management tools in a shared code environment

● Strong written and oral communication skills. 

● Enjoy working in a high-energy environment as part of a project team

● Have the ability to work under pressure with strict timelines

● Passionate for technology, software, and data

Additional Information

Benefits/Perks:

CONTROLTEC offers a comprehensive and industry leading benefits package. In addition we provide flexible work schedules, generous time off and an environment that promotes ingenuity and fun! To learn more about our company, our progressive culture and to apply online, visit our website at www.control-tec.com